Festival Evensong 2021

On 17th October 2021, EHCCA sang their Festival Evensong in St Mary’s, Hatfield Broad Oak. There were around 28 singers in the choir. A lower number than usual but many churches and organisations are still feeling the impact of the pandemic and are not yet as active as formerly. The local farmer’s field (adjacent to the churchyard) made a very easy and welcome option for parking (though torches were needed for the return after Evensong in the dark!). The tea was magnificent (in the best EHCCA tradition!). A good congregation assembled for the service which was led by Lay Minister Caroline Harding. The sermon was given by Rev Dawn Jewson.

The preparatory rehearsal was held on 9th October (10.00-12.00) at St Michael’s, Bishops Stortford.

MUSIC was – Introit: Lord for thy tender mercy’s sake (Farrant); Responses: Ayleward; Canticles: Brewer in D; Anthem: O thou the central orb (Wood); Psalm 33 and 3 hymns.

Rehearsals and service were directed by Derek Harrison. Organist: Oliver Bond and Peterhouse, Cambridge, Organ Scholar Elect – Emma.
